Just heard a great stat.
4 playoff teams remaining (Baltimore, Buffalo, Tampa Bay, New Orleans) that the Chiefs played in the regular season. In the 240 minutes of those games, the Chiefs led in 225 minutes of those games.

And the best rushing attacks CLE faced were BAL, DAL, LVR and TEN. Meanwhile, KC played 7 legit passing attacks in HOU, LAC, LVR, BUF, TB, NOR, and ATL. And 7 legitimate rushing attacks in LAC, BAL, NE, LVR, CAR, TB, NOR. So while it may be true that KC was 16th, and CLE finished 17th in the NFL as a defense, strength of opponent suggests that they aren't really as similar as their rankings suggest.
